I'm trying use the mppenc ( V1.4 ) with MJ and i can't use that because of the command line, with EAC the command line i use is : --quality 7 --xlevel --ape1 --artist "%a" --title "%t" --album "%g" --year "%y" --track "%n" --genre "%m" %s

In MJ only works the %IN %OUT but this command line only converts the mpc's to standard and i want to use --quality 7 --xlevel command ( Insane with Xlevel ) any ideia? Thanks in advance

Never mind  :P i found the problem if i change the command line to : --quality 7 --xlevel --ape1 %IN %OUT it works fine.
